Review

An unfortunate disagreement in the Celtic camp delayed the start of the game by fifteen minutes, and ultimately the team appeared minus Meechan, Battles and Divers. Willie Maley and Crossan filled two of the positions, while the third position was not taken up until the second half when T Dunbar arrived from Hampden Park were the Celtic Reserves had been engaged in a Combination fixture.

It had transpired that the reason of Meechan, Battles and Divers refusing to take the field was on account of recent press critisism and they had asked the Celtic Committee to eject the pressmen from the pressbox before they would step on the field.

This proposal the Celtic Committee at once refused to entertain.

On Saturday the Committee stated they would suspend the three "malcontents" who would "never be allowed to kick a ball again for them" and further, that they would ask the Scottish Association Committee to exorcise their prerogative and confirm their suspensions.

** Footnote:- Blessington, Crossan and Gilhooley have all been credited the Celtic goal by different sources.

Teams

Celtic Team:- McArthur, T Dunbar, Doyle, Kelly, King, Russell, Gilhooley, Blessington, Crossan, W Maley, Ferguson

Scorer:- Blessington**

Hibernian:- McCall, T. Robertson, McFarlane, Breslin, Martin, Murphy, Murray, Kennedy, Pryce, Smith, Dougal

Scorer:- Martin

Att:- 15,000
